Dear Mr. Shepherd:
On behalf of United Poultry Concerns I am writing to urge that Cassius Mankin be convicted of the Felony Cruelty to Livestock Animals with which he is charged. On February 14, 2015, Mankin, accompanied by several adults and juveniles, entered the property of Bob and Carol Falk, stole their pet emu, Miss Molly, punched her eyes out, and choked her to death.
A person who puts a creature’s eyes out deserves to receive the maximum penalty allowed by law for his sadistic crime of wanton animal cruelty.
We understand that his trial is set for February 29, 2016. Please do not let Cassius Mankin get away with his felony crime. He needs psychological
counselling and to be formally punished. We respectfully urge that Mankin be found guilty as charged.
Thank you for your consideration of our request. We hope for good news from your office.
